Output 576837724fd155b2f0edb643ac877b7945f38842fb2eaae93fbe6e84136bbf8d:1

value
487943654
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5f5106189511566e560eb8b2339164d5b3b80722 OP_EQUAL
address
MGb9VHcdhwbfKZENF1AHEctpNAGtXVtMyy
transaction
576837724fd155b2f0edb643ac877b7945f38842fb2eaae93fbe6e84136bbf8d
spent
true